Transaction 5720697fab63fb50676482d9198da4d29eb722f45aaf4f3e2ae5945bca7cf6bb

1 Input
2 Outputs
  • 5720697fab63fb50676482d9198da4d29eb722f45aaf4f3e2ae5945bca7cf6bb:0
  • value  3961989
    address  38Q88nv5tRq8x9XKSjfHZnHaQyLY1UQt4S
  • 5720697fab63fb50676482d9198da4d29eb722f45aaf4f3e2ae5945bca7cf6bb:1
  • value  376300
    address  373qvMP46SMaq8GFrQFatrx87JEvm7YWpB